Group photo of two young men in front of Chunghwa Post Savings and Remittance Bureau
Located at No. 1 Hanzhong Road, southwest corner of Xinjiekou, it was built in 1935 in a neo-nationalist style, with significant modernist characteristics in some parts and a particularly magnificent façade. The front building is six storeys high, and the podium is four storeys high, and it was the tallest building in Xinjiekou at that time with the nearby Fuchang Hotel. At the end of 1946, the headquarters of the Postal Savings Bureau was moved from Shanghai to Beijing, and this building became the center of the country's postal savings industry.
